What Makes a Moisturizer the “Best”?
Let’s break it down. The best skin moisturizer works by
addressing three critical needs:
- Hydration:
It replenishes water in the skin. Think of your skin as a thirsty sponge –
it needs water to plump up.
- Barrier
Repair: It locks moisture in and keeps irritants out. Without this,
your skin barrier is like a leaky roof in a rainstorm.
- Skin-Specific
Benefits: It caters to your skin type and addresses specific concerns
like wrinkles, acne, or sensitivity.

Top Moisturizers for Every Skin Type
When it comes to picking a moisturizer, it’s not
one-size-fits-all. Here’s how to find your perfect match:
1. For Dry Skin: Rebuild That Barrier
Dry skin can feel like sandpaper, especially after a shower.
(By the way, Why is my skindry after a shower? The culprit is hot water stripping
away natural oils!) To combat this, opt for rich creams containing:
- Hyaluronic
Acid: A moisture magnet that keeps skin hydrated.
- Ceramides:
They’re like the glue that holds skin cells together, preventing water
loss.
- Shea
Butter: Deeply nourishes and softens flaky patches.
Some top picks include the bestmoisturizer for dry skin like CeraVe Moisturizing Cream or La
Roche-Posay Lipikar Balm. These creams work wonders for repairing dry, itchy
skin. Speaking of itchiness – if you’ve been wondering Whyis your skin so itchy? dry skin could very well be the
reason.
2. For Oily or Combination Skin: Lightweight and Oil-Free
If your face looks like a disco ball by noon, you need
something light but effective. Look for:
- Niacinamide:
Helps regulate oil production.
- Aloe
Vera: Soothes and hydrates without clogging pores.
- Salicylic
Acid: Keeps breakouts at bay.
Products like Neutrogena Hydro Boost Gel-Cream strike a balance
between hydration and oil control, making it one of the top moisturizers
for oily skin.
3. For Sensitive Skin: Gentle and Fragrance-Free
Sensitive skin types need TLC. Harsh ingredients can trigger
redness or irritation (ever wonder why lotion burn dry skin?
It’s often due to alcohols or fragrances). Stick to ingredients like:
- Colloidal
Oatmeal: Soothes and calms.
- Allantoin:
Repairs irritated skin.
Vanicream Moisturizing Cream is an excellent choice if your
skin feels like it’s always throwing a tantrum.

Excellent Face Cream vs. Face Lotion: What’s the Difference?
Let’s settle this once and for all:
- Face
Cream: Thicker, richer, and better for dry or mature skin.
- Face
Lotion: Lighter, absorbs faster, and ideal for oily or combination
skin.

What Ingredients to Look For in the Best Skin Moisturizer (and Avoid)
The best moisturizer works because of what’s inside the jar.
Here’s a breakdown of key ingredients:
- Hyaluronic
Acid: Binds water to the skin, keeping it hydrated all day.
- Squalane:
Mimics your skin’s natural oils for a smooth, non-greasy finish.
- Zinc
Oxide: While primarily a sunscreen
ingredient, it also has calming properties. (And no, it doesn’t dry out
skin – so Does zinc oxide dry out skin? Nope!)
Avoid ingredients like alcohol, strong fragrances, and harsh
acids unless your skin specifically tolerates them.

Does Glycolic Acid Work for Dry Skin?
If you’re curious, Is glycolicacid good for dry skin? the answer is: it depends. Glycolic
acid exfoliates dead skin cells, allowing moisturizers to penetrate better. But
overdoing it can cause dryness. Use it sparingly and always follow up with a
hydrating cream.
Why Moisturizer Burns and How to Avoid It
If you’ve ever wondered Why does lotionburn dry skin? it’s usually because your skin barrier is
damaged. Look for products with ceramides and avoid anything with alcohol or
menthol to prevent stinging.
Morning vs. Night Moisturizers: Is There a Difference?
Yes! Morning moisturizers should include SPF to protect
against UV damage, while nighttime creams can be richer to support repair.
